If a household's income is too high to receive medicaid, chip (the children's health insurance program) also offers health insurance options. The family income cannot exceed 209% of the federal poverty level (fpl). The children’s health insurance program (chip) offers health coverage to children in families with incomes too high to qualify for medicaid, but who can’t afford private coverage.
